T2 systems



As we can see, we use digital payment technologies everywhere in the world. It is easier and more convenience than the traditional way to pay something. I found some articles talk about T2 system. T2 system is software for parking lots in pay stations.

Burnaby Company which developed software and hardware for pay parking found in 1977. It makes about 11,000 pay stations and installed it in North America.

 I also found there is a company provides mobile parking payment that combine with T2 systems. This corporation allows implementing QP QuickPay mobile parking payment. Why T2 systems are popular to use in a lot of pay stations for parking lots? T2 systems give people easily to see and check the status of a space. The form of payment is not only all in one application but also on a single device.
